New sitcom will stream this July |
About a year ago I told you that Netflix has ordered sixteen episodes of a new multicamera sitcom
LEANNE from
Chuck Lorre which will see comedienne
Leanne Morgan lead the comedy and now we have the first trailer and a launch date on
July 31st. She will play a woman whose life takes an unexpected turn when her husband of 33 years leaves her for another woman. Starting over when you’re a grandmother and in menopause isn’t exactly what she had in mind, but with the help of her family she will navigate this new chapter with grace, dignity and jello salad.
Kristen
Johnston will play her completely opposite sister Carol who twice divorced with no kids, and if there’s a choice between going to church and going to a

bar, she will always choose the latter. Despite their differences, Carol is fiercely loyal to her sister and is her ride or die. Celia Weston,
Blake Clark,
Ryan Stiles, Graham Rogers and Hannah Pilkes.
Tim Daly, Jayma Mays, Annie Gonzalez and
Blake Gibbons will recur. I am leaving you with the
